Quest for higher studies, overwhelming achievements of students of DPS STS School Dhaka

This year’s graduate students from DPS STS School Dhaka (Delhi Public) have demonstrated overwhelming success in university admission to pursue higher education. 

After completing A-Level exams from DPS STS Dhaka this year, successful students have been placed in renowned universities worldwide. Moreover, their academic excellence helped them to secure admission with prospective scholarships in the universities including Cornell University, USA; Purdue University, USA; University of California- Davis, USA; University of Toronto, Canada; University of British Columbia, Canada; McGill University, Canada; University College London, UK; The University of Warwick, UK; The Hong Kong Polytechnic University; York University, Canada and many more.

Madhu Wal, Principal, DPS STS School Dhaka, expressed her gratification upon the graduate students’ achievements. “This is a proud moment for all of the students, parents, and teachers of DPS STS School Dhaka. We are pleased to see our students achieved exceptional results in continuing their further journey to the path of enlightenment. We also must admit their dedication, especially when the circumstances surrounding us bearing the devastating impact of an unprecedented turmoil.”

She added, “Our students have entered the second and most challenging phase of accomplishing their academic goals. We believe a strong foundation is always considered the most vital part of any establishment; hence, at DPS STS School, we always strive to nurture our students’ creativity with the integration of quality education. I wish them all the best to their future endeavor in quest of higher study.”

Studying in the dream institutes has always been a challenging growth for many of the graduate students. This evolution path of being a scholar from a student depends on various things – academic structure, environment, and guidance. Intending to pursue excellence in educational, co-curricular activities, and character-building by providing a comprehensive, meaningful, and liberal education, DPS STS School Dhaka has been vigorously trying to foster the environment to create the next changemakers.  

Over 60 graduate students of DPS STS Dhaka have secured their admission with scholarships in well-known universities globally.
